Installing the K plane on Scarab 33 AVS after new transom. They are at the same angle as the hull (angled) What height should K planes be above the running surface?

What are the Pro and con for different heights.

3/4 min. Mark them out. Double check inside. Make sure nothing is in the way for thru bolting and hose locations. Bottom thickness also has to be watched
